This season will see the release of TAK's first collaboratively composed work on dinzu artefacts, opening for Ensemble Pamplemousse in Brooklyn, and a season-long residency at the University of Pennsylvania. Chatting to our reporter Alyshea Chand at the world premiere, the actor revealed what attracts him to these darker roles and his favourite dance moves... Report by Chanda. 16a Quality beef cut. Their season-long residency will feature seminars and lectures as well as workshops with student musicians; classes on songwriting, experimental music, DIY practices, and microtonal theory; and a year-long collaboration with graduate composers that culminates in a public performance and recording session.
